Genteel Lady Specifications | ||
---|---|---|
Wing span | 1.2 m | 47.25 " |
Wing area | 17.8 dm2 | 275.5 sq " |
Length | 63 cm | 24.75" |
Flying weight | from 163g | 5.75oz |
Wing loading | 9.1 g/dm2 | 3.0 oz/sq ft |
Aspect ratio | 8.1 | |
Wing airfoil | AG25 Mod | |
Servos (2) | 3 - 5g | |
RX Battery | 2s 350mAh LiPo+BEC or 4 cell 150 NIMH | |
Centre of Gravity | TBA mm from wing leading edge | |
Controls | Rudder, elevator |

Review by: David North
Very good kit, could be even better.As I write, I am part-way through the build. The plain box arrived very promptly from HyperFlight, and contained a full kit of hardware and nicely laser-cut woodwork.
Disappointingly there is no profile jig for the leading edge, or even a picture of what one should look like - I will attempt to make my own.There’s a good single-sheet full-size paper plan showing the wing and tail construction, but for all other build information you have to visit the Angelwings website, which contains an excellent illustrated guide and a link to Nick Chitty’s instructional YouTube videos.
I found the tail surfaces and fuselage went together very quickly, but I have hit a couple of snags with the wing. Firstly the mainspars are 3.2 mm thick (1/8”) but the corresponding notches in the ribs are only 3mm. So all 42 rib notches have to be modified, which takes ages and is difficult to do accurately. Secondly, the online instructions suggest pinning the mainspar and trailing edge flat on the plan, but this would make it impossible to achieve the required droop at the trailing edge. Apparently most builders ignore this, but, being a bit anal, I will build a jig of some sort.
Everything else is looking good, but I may add leading edge sub-ribs and find an alternative to the retro rubber-band wing mount. I’m proposing to fit a small electric motor and Sugarwing folding prop, also supplied by HyperFlight.

Review by: John Harmon
Great job Andy and Nick!The Genteel Lady flies amazing and is now my favorite mini glider. The modern wing provides good speed and penetration but still manages to thermal very well.
The Sunnysky R1106 5500 RPM motor fits nicely and provides more than enough thrust when coupled with a Graupner CAM 4.7x2.3" folding prop.
